How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Towson?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Towson Studio Apartments | $1,460 | $981 | $2,298 |
Towson 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,676 | $725 | $2,980 |
Towson 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,883 | $1,000 | $3,440 |
Towson 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,380 | $1,337 | $3,984 |
Towson 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,755 | $1,705 | $1,805 |
